Sector Rotation Strategies: Leveraging S&P 500 ETFs for Growth
Smart investors consistently seek to amplify their returns within the volatile landscape of the stock market. One such strategy that has gained considerable traction is sector rotation. This approach involves shifting investments between different sectors of the S&P 500 based on prevailing economic conditions and anticipated growth trends. By tapping into the unique characteristics of each sector, investors can potentially minimize risk while leveraging on emerging opportunities.
- Consider, during periods of robust economic growth, sectors like industrials often outperform, due to increased consumer spending and business investment. Conversely, when economic expansion , wanes, lessens, defensive sectors such as consumer staples may prove more resilient.
- As a result, sector rotation strategies can be effectively implemented through the use of S&P 500 ETFs, which provide diversification across various sectors within a single investment vehicle. This allows investors to easily rebalance their portfolios in response to changing market conditions, thereby potentially enhancing returns and risk management.
Navigating S&P 500 Sector ETFs: Pitfalls and Potential
Sector exposure through S&P 500 sector ETFs can present attractive opportunities for investors seeking to capitalize on specific industry trends. These ETFs track the performance of companies within defined sectors, enabling investors to distribute their portfolios based on sector-specific investment strategies. However, it's crucial to comprehend the inherent risks associated with sector investing. Sector-specific ETFs can exhibit elevated volatility compared to broader market indices due to sectoral factors that can influence individual sectors' performance.
Additionally, the concentration within a single sector can amplify losses if that industry faces headwinds or declines. Thus, investors should perform thorough analysis before entering on sector ETF investments. It's essential to consider factors such as historical performance, sector trends, and portfolio strategy.
- Allocate across multiple sectors to mitigate risk.
- Research each ETF's holdings and expense ratio.
- Track sector performance and adjust your portfolio as needed.
